A container for receiving frangible items comprises a sheet of polymer formed into a base portion having a plurality of item-receiving cavities for supporting frangible items. The item-receiving cavities have a frustoconical portion having a generally frustoconical geometry. A cover portion has an item-covering concavity for covering the frangible items. A first hinge is between a first longitudinal edge of the base portion and the cover portion for rotating the cover portion onto the base portion to hold the frangible items captive in the item receiving cavities. A hollow bridge spans between at least two adjacent item-receiving cavities of the container, a bottom edge of the hollow bridge being lower than a midheight of the frustoconical portion of the item-receiving cavities.

1. A container for receiving frangible items, comprising: a base having a top surface, a plurality of item-receiving cavities extending downward from the top surface, the top surface including a concave portion to define at least a portion of each of at least two adjacent item-receiving cavities, and at least one recessed bridge extending between the at least two adjacent item-receiving cavities, the recessed bridge being offset with respect to a vertical axis of the at least two item-receiving cavities; anda cover hingedly joined to the base and movable between an open position and a closed position relative to the base, the cover having a top wall and at least one beam extending downward from the top wall and positioned to contact the top surface of the base proximate the at least two item-receiving cavities when the cover is in the closed position, the at least one beam including at least one clearance having an arcuate contour corresponding to at least a portion of a perimeter of each concave portion along the top surface when the cover is in the closed position and at least one beam is in contact with the top surface of the base. 2. The container of claim 1, wherein the at least one beam is positioned to contact the top surface proximate a side of the at least two item-receiving cavities opposite the at least one recessed bridge. 3. The container of claim 1, wherein the at least one beam is positioned to contact the top surface proximate a side of the at least two item-receiving cavities perpendicular to the at least one recessed bridge. 4. The container of claim 1, wherein the at least one recessed bridge comprises two parallel recessed bridges spaced apart and disposed on opposite sides of a latitudinal axis of the container, the at least one beam comprising two parallel beams spaced apart and disposed on opposite sides of the latitudinal axis, wherein the two parallel beams extend parallel to and disposed between the two recessed bridges when the cover is in the closed position. 5. The container of claim 1, wherein the at least one recessed bridge comprises two parallel recessed bridges spaced apart and disposed on opposite sides of a latitudinal axis of the container, the at least one beam comprising two parallel beams spaced apart and disposed on opposite sides of a longitudinal axis of the container, wherein the two parallel beams extend perpendicular to the two recessed bridges when the cover is in the closed position. 6. The container of claim 1, wherein the at least two item-receiving cavities each have a bottom surface defining at least a portion of a reference plane, the at least one recessed bridge having a bottom surface generally coplanar with the reference plane. 7. The container of claim 1, wherein the container is formed from a sheet of polymeric material. 8. A container for receiving frangible items, comprising: a base having: a plurality of item-receiving cavities, each cavity defined by a cavity member having a generally frustoconical shape, all outwardly-facing faces of the plurality of item-receiving cavities each having a projection defining an abutment portion, each abutment portion projecting outwardly from an outwardly-facing surface of the cavity member and having a bottom surface defining at least a portion of a reference plane and an outer surface extending upwardly substantially perpendicular to the reference plane; andat least one recessed bridge extending between the abutment portions of at least two adjacent cavities of the plurality of item-receiving cavities, the at least one recessed bridge having an outer surface substantially aligned with the outer surface of the abutment portions. 9. The container of claim 8, the at least one recessed bridge further comprising a bottom surface disposed in the reference plane. 10. The container of claim 8, wherein the plurality of item-receiving cavities comprise a plurality of outer cavities disposed about a periphery of the container, the cavity member of each of the outer cavities having at least one of the abutment portions. 11. The container of claim 8, wherein the outer surface of each abutment portion has a height between about 0.125 inches to 0.5 inches. 12. The container of claim 8, further comprising a cover hingedly joined to the base and movable between an open position and a closed position relative to the base, the cover having a top surface with at least one ridge projecting upwardly therefrom in the closed position, the at least one ridge disposed to engage at least one of the abutment portions of a similarly-configured container when stacked on the cover in a vertical alignment in the closed position. 13. The container of claim 12, wherein the at least one ridge is disposed proximate a periphery of the top surface. 14. The container of claim 8, wherein the container is formed from a sheet of polymeric material. 15. A container for receiving frangible items, comprising: a base member having: a top surface; anda plurality of item-receiving cavities, each cavity defined by a cavity member extending downward from the top surface, wherein a first cavity member and a second cavity member are disposed in-line and proximate a periphery of the container with a first recessed bridge extending between the first cavity member and the second cavity member, a third cavity member is disposed inward from the second cavity member with a first recessed shoulder being disposed therebetween, a fourth cavity member is disposed in-line with the third cavity member with a second recessed bridge extending therebetween, a fifth cavity member is disposed outward from the fourth cavity member and in-line with the first and second cavity members, a second recessed shoulder being disposed between the fourth cavity member and the fifth cavity member, and a sixth cavity member is disposed in-line with the first cavity member, the second cavity member and the fifth cavity member, a third recessed bridge being disposed between the fifth cavity member and the sixth cavity member, andwherein the second cavity member and the fifth cavity member are only directly connected by a branch having an upper surface co-planar with the top surface. 16. The container of claim 15, wherein each of the cavity members has a generally frustoconical shape. 17. The container of claim 15, wherein at least two of the cavity members each have a bottom surface defining at least a portion of a reference plane, at least one of the recessed bridges having a bottom surface generally coplanar with the reference plane. 18. The container of claim 15, further comprising a cover hingedly joined to the base and movable between an open position and a closed position. 19. The container of claim 15, wherein the container is formed from a sheet of polymeric material. 20. The container of claim 15, wherein the second cavity member and the fifth cavity member are free of a recessed bridge and recessed shoulder therebetween.
